 * Hello,
 * I would like to ask for any assistance with regards to displaying ALL most viewed
   posts generated by the plugin.
 * I made a list of most viewed posts using the short-code [tptn_list]. If I’m not
   mistaken, the plugin only accepts a minimum of 0 as the number of posts to display.
   I’d like to display ALL posts (just like some other plugins or the default WordPress
   function that if you set the number of posts to “-1” then it will display all
   posts) I’d like to do that and also I’d like to set a POSTS PER PAGE or better
   yet an INFINITE SCROLL with a LOAD MORE button (just like in this webpage [https://www.thepublicdiary.com/stories/](https://www.thepublicdiary.com/stories/))
   so that the page won’t load ALL the most viewed posts at once.
 * Thank you for any assistance or solutions you may provide.

 * Please see this implementation which is a custom code of using Top 10 with Ajax
   Load More plugin
 * [https://gist.github.com/ajaydsouza/690784c903242397a351](https://gist.github.com/ajaydsouza/690784c903242397a351)
 * You can set the “limit” to a very huge number like 9999999 which will just pull
   out all the posts in one shot and then do the infinite loading.

 * If you’re using Ajax Load More, check out this page: [https://connekthq.com/plugins/ajax-load-more/docs/repeater-templates/](https://connekthq.com/plugins/ajax-load-more/docs/repeater-templates/)
 * You should be able to use the modify the template to display the author. To get
   the views you can use: `echo get_tptn_post_count();` which I think might work
   with the template

 * `echo get_tptn_post_count();` doesn’t seem to work and only displays a value 
   of “0” but then I used the `tptn_shortcode_views();` function and now it works
   perfectly. But can I ask if using this function is correct or is it a bad implementation?
   I want to make sure that I did right to prevent future problems.

 * That should work. I don’t intend to do anything to that function.
 * You could also directly use
    `get_tptn_post_count_only( get_the_ID(), 'total');`
